You have a balance of $15,000 for your tuition on your American Express credit card. If your APR is 21%, you make no further charges, and each month you make only the minimum payment of 3% of your balance, then the formula for the balance after t monthly payments is given by 15,000(0.986975)t. What will the balance be after 10 years?

Answers

Answer:

$3,110.50

Explanation:

If the formula for calculating your credit card balance after t monthly payments is $15,000 x (0.986975)∧t, and t = 120 (= 10 years x 12 payments per year);

your credit card balance will = $15,000 x (0.986975)∧120 = $15,000 x 0.20737 = $3,110.50 after 10 years.

It is never a good idea to only pay the minimum monthly payment, since it takes forever to pay your credit card debt.

You are looking for ways to pay for your higher education costs. Which of the following options will require you to pay back any money you receive?

Answers

The complete question includes these choices: A) Grants B) 529 Plans C) Federal student loans D) Scholarships The correct answer is C) Federal Student Loans. Grants and Scholarship do not require payback at all, as they are given to the chosen ones for shown/deserving merit; 529 plans are a program involving tax deduction (with flexible time schedule, as well as not being technically called college loans).
